C - Consent
At Charmed!2024 (both in-person and online) consent needs to be:
informed, affirmative, and revocable. Any scene, play, or hypnotic interaction between two or more attendees needs to be negotiated with those benchmarks in mind.
Consent standards need to be generally observed as well. For example, attendees need to have consent before they:
Touch another person, even in non-sexual ways
Touch or handle another person’s property, be it human property or toys/equipment/clothing
Insert themselves into or interrupt a scene in progress
Involve another person in their scene or non-scene activity

E - Etiquette
Navigating a new space, whether it be online or in-person, can be daunting, especially when there might be rules that you don’t know about. If you’ve never attended a kinky convention before (and Charmed!2024 qualifies!) here are some things to keep in mind.
Everyone will be using a scene name. Very few people attend a kink con using their “real world” name. This is usually for safety and security reasons; reactions from non-kink people to anything kink-related can range from “that’s weird” to “burn it with fire” and it’s not an exaggeration to say that there are people who have been outed as kinky who have had their lives ruined– losing their jobs, relationships, and children in the process.
Observation and use of diverse pronouns is our standard. You’ll have the opportunity to put your pronouns on your badge (or in your ID on Discord) and we expect you to use the correct pronouns for every person you encounter. You may encounter a pronoun you’ve never seen before, if this happens, do your best to remember it and correct yourself immediately if you accidentally use the wrong one.
Any and all hypnosis must happen with prior negotiation and consent. This means that trying out your killer handshake induction on a random, unsuspecting stranger is expressly against the rules. It also means that our convention is off-limits to non-attendees! Our door dragons (volunteers who guard each entrance to the official convention space) will be checking the badges of every single person who passes them, and if you don’t have your badge you don’t get to go in. Trying to involve other hotel guests (or staff!) in your hypno-hijinks is also against the rules.

L - Lobby
As a kink con, it’s very important for us and our attendees to maintain a low profile in non-event spaces of the hotel like the lobby. In non convention spaces, we ask that attendees do their best not to invite direct attention. Again, for some people, being outed as kinky in their vanilla life can have devastating consequences. Outside of official conspace, we ask that attendees do things like flip their badges over so they can’t be read easily, keep discussions that graphically describe their hypnosis hijinks private, and cover their kinkier outfits with a coat or robe when traveling to conspace.
Non-attendees always try to enter conspace at some point or another, that’s why we have door dragons. Our goal is to keep these interactions to the barest minimum.
M - Masking
For health reasons, Charmed!2024 will continue to be a masked conference. This means that everyone inside con space will be required to wear a well-fitting mask like an N95 or KN94. We will also be requiring that attendees be masked in our badge pick up area, which is in a public part of the hotel. Presenters may remove their masks when they are presenting a class. We acknowledge that many events and locations around the world have acceded to the public opinion that masking is no longer necessary, but we have a high number of immunocompromised people that attend our event and we refuse to endanger them by ignoring the reality that Covid is still a threat.
Attendees will also need to be fully vaccinated for Covid, and will need to provide proof of a negative Covid test result to registration staff when picking up their badge.
Attendees are welcome to make their own decisions about whether or not to mask outside of conspace.
